The Bureau: XCOM Declassified
The year is 1962 and the Cold War has the nation gripped by fear. A top-secret government unit called The Bureau begins investigating a series of mysterious attacks by an enemy more powerful than communism.

Minimum system requirements (PC)
Minimum: OS *: Windows Vista Service Pack 2 32-bit Processor: Intel Core 2 DUO 2.4 GHz / AMD Athlon X2 2.7 GHz Memory: 2 GB RAM Graphics: DirectX9 Compatible ATI Radeon HD 3870 / NVIDIA 8800 GT Storage: 12 GB available space Sound Card: DirectX Compatible Additional Notes: Incompatible with Intel HD 3000 Integrated Graphics
